零成本”筑牢Web安全防线——雷池社区版免费WAF深度解析
2025.09.26 20:45浏览量:3简介:本文全面解析雷池社区版免费Web应用防火墙(WAF)的核心功能、技术架构及使用场景,通过实操指南与案例分析,为开发者及企业用户提供零成本构建Web安全防护体系的解决方案。
一、Web安全困境与免费WAF的破局价值
在数字化转型加速的当下,Web应用已成为企业核心业务载体,但OWASP Top 10漏洞(如SQL注入、XSS跨站脚本)导致的攻击事件年均增长27%(数据来源:Verizon 2023 DBIR)。传统安全方案存在两大痛点:一是商业WAF年费动辄数万元,中小企业难以承受;二是开源方案如ModSecurity配置复杂,需专业团队维护。雷池社区版作为全球首款免费开源的智能WAF,通过”零成本+极简部署”模式,将专业级Web防护能力普惠至所有开发者。
其技术架构采用”检测-拦截-学习”闭环设计:通过语义分析引擎识别变形攻击载荷,结合行为基线模型自动适应业务变化。实测数据显示,在拦截OWASP Top 10漏洞时,误报率较规则型WAF降低63%,单核CPU处理能力达3000+RPS(Requests Per Second),满足中小型网站日均百万级访问需求。
二、核心功能模块与技术实现
1. 智能攻击检测体系
- 语义分析引擎:突破传统正则匹配局限,通过AST抽象语法树解析SQL/XSS语句结构。例如对
1' OR '1'='1的经典注入,引擎可识别其逻辑等价变形(如1' || '1'='1)。 - 机器学习防护层:基于百万级攻击样本训练的LSTM模型,对新型攻击模式识别准确率达92.3%。在某电商平台实战中,成功拦截利用Unicode编码的XSS攻击(payload:
%3Cscript%3E%E2%80%A8alert(1)%3C%2Fscript%3E)。
2. 零信任防护机制
- 动态令牌验证:为每个会话生成唯一加密令牌,有效防御CSRF攻击。配置示例:
location /api {waf_token on;waf_token_secret "your-32byte-secret";}
- IP信誉库集成:对接全球威胁情报平台,自动封禁恶意IP。某金融客户部署后,暴力破解攻击量下降89%。
3. 可视化运维面板
提供实时攻击地图、流量趋势分析、规则命中统计等功能。通过Prometheus+Grafana集成,开发者可自定义监控看板。关键指标包括:
- 拦截率(Block Rate):正常请求/攻击请求的拦截比例
- 误报率(False Positive):合法请求被误拦截的比例
- 响应延迟(Latency):WAF处理对业务性能的影响
三、部署与优化实战指南
1. 三种部署模式选择
- 容器化部署(推荐):
docker run -d --name openwaf \-p 80:8080 -p 443:8443 \-v /path/to/config:/etc/openwaf \longguikeji/openwaf:community
- Nginx插件模式:编译时添加
--add-module=/path/to/openwaf-nginx-module - 反向代理模式:配置HAProxy作为前端,后端连接WAF集群
2. 性能调优策略
- 规则集精简:通过
waf_rule_exclude指令排除非业务相关规则 - 连接池优化:设置
worker_connections 10240提升并发能力 - 缓存加速:对静态资源启用
waf_cache on
3. 高级规则编写
支持Lua脚本扩展,示例:自定义JWT令牌验证
function verify_jwt(token)local jwt = require("resty.jwt")local claim = jwt:verify("your-secret", token)return claim.valid and os.time() < claim.expend
四、典型应用场景解析
1. 电商网站防护
某跨境电商部署后,实现:
- 支付接口SQL注入零突破
- 促销活动期间DDoS攻击自动缓解
- 爬虫流量识别准确率提升至98%
2. 政府门户网站
通过定制化规则集,满足等保2.0三级要求:
- 敏感信息泄露防护
- 审计日志留存6个月以上
- 双因素认证集成
3. 开发者测试环境
提供沙箱模式,允许安全研究:
- 攻击模拟测试
- 新规则验证
- 性能基准测试
五、生态建设与未来展望
雷池社区版已形成完整生态:
- 插件市场:提供20+扩展模块(如WAF+CDN联动)
- 漏洞奖励计划:发现高危漏洞可获$500-$5000奖励
- 企业支持包:提供SLA 99.9%的商业级服务
2024年规划包括:
- AI驱动的自动规则生成
- 量子加密通信支持
- 边缘计算节点部署
结语
雷池社区版通过”免费+开源+智能”的三重创新,重新定义了Web安全防护的准入门槛。对于日均UV<10万的网站,其防护效果已达到商业WAF的90%以上。建议开发者从测试环境开始体验,逐步构建”检测-防护-响应”的全链条安全体系。安全不应是奢侈品,而是每个Web应用的标配基础设施。

发表评论
登录后可评论,请前往 登录 或 注册